Eight-channel wavelength division demultiplexer using multimode interference
We present a new design of wavelength division demultiplexer based on self-imaging principle in the multimode interference (MMI) structure. To the best of our knowledge, this work presented for the first time in MMI structure with almost 5nm channel spacing and 2451 average quality factor in the telecommunication range. The beam propagation method is used for simulation of this device.
